Maison >interface Web >js tutoriel >Sujets les plus difficiles dans React : gestion de l'état, hooks et optimisation des performances
React est une bibliothèque incroyable qui nous aide à créer des applications Web dynamiques et puissantes. Mais soyons réalistes, certaines parties peuvent faire transpirer même les professionnels les plus chevronnés. Aujourd'hui, nous abordons trois des aspects les plus difficiles de React : la gestion de l'état, les hooks et l'optimisation des performances. Prêt? Avançons ces sujets ensemble ! ?
Gérer l'état dans une application React peut donner l'impression de jongler avec des torches enflammées tout en conduisant un monocycle. C’est délicat mais absolument vital. Voici pourquoi c’est difficile et comment l’aborder :
Pourquoi c'est difficile :
Comment y faire face :
? Conseil rapide : Décomposez votre état en éléments plus petits et gérables et évitez l'état global, sauf si cela est absolument nécessaire.
Les hooks ont changé la donne dans React, mais ils comportent leur propre ensemble de défis. Décodons pourquoi les hooks, en particulier useEffect, peuvent être délicats :
Pourquoi c'est difficile :
Comment y faire face :
? Astuce rapide : Utilisez judicieusement le tableau de dépendances dans useEffect pour éviter les boucles infinies. En cas de doute, commencez par un tableau vide pour exécuter l'effet une seule fois.
Il est crucial de garantir que votre application React fonctionne efficacement, surtout à mesure qu'elle évolue. Voici pourquoi l’optimisation peut être difficile et quelques stratégies pour la maîtriser :
Pourquoi c'est difficile :
Comment y faire face :
? Conseil rapide : Testez régulièrement les performances de votre application et effectuez des itérations sur les optimisations. De petits ajustements peuvent conduire à des améliorations significatives.
Maîtriser les sujets les plus difficiles de React ne consiste pas à mémoriser des concepts ; il s’agit de les comprendre et de les appliquer dans des scénarios du monde réel. En décomposant ces défis et en les relevant étape par étape, vous deviendrez plus confiant et efficace dans votre parcours de développement React.
N'oubliez pas que chaque pro de React a commencé en tant que débutant. Continuez à expérimenter, continuez à apprendre et n’ayez pas peur de plonger dans le grand bain. ?
N'hésitez pas à me contacter sur Twitter, Dev.to et LinkedIn pour plus de conseils et de tutoriels. Apprenons et grandissons ensemble ! ?
commentez et réagissez s'il vous plaît
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!